Transaction c9250384e66cc7b22638953816325cbfb871700b21ba7a7a8aef9ec6ad0db79d
1 Input
1 Output
-
c9250384e66cc7b22638953816325cbfb871700b21ba7a7a8aef9ec6ad0db79d:0
- value
- 598402227
- script pubkey
- OP_0 OP_PUSHBYTES_20 945d3c9513392127a4e75a25cac4b76abc937a7e
- address
- bc1qj3wne9gn8ysj0f88tgju439hd27fx7n73xduth